Folding Ramps For Wheelchairs and Scooters
Wheelchair ramps offer a smooth, seamless slope to assist wheelchairs, walkers, and scooters (3 or 4 wheel) overcome obstacles. They are light and easy to transport, with handles for carrying.
The ramps are available in a range of materials that can be matched to the style of your house. They can also improve resale value.
Cost-effective
When you're visiting family, traveling for business or commuting on public transportation, a wheelchair ramp can assist you in getting to the place you need to go. In-floor ramps are a good choice for long-term use, however they're expensive and require specialized installations. Portable ramps that fold are a good alternative. They are easy to transport and are inexpensive. They are also great for temporary use for things like getting onto a front stoop, or into a vehicle.
Portable ramps are available in different lengths, so you can choose one that best suits your needs. Some ramps are designed to accommodate steps, curbs and other obstacles. You can select models with the textured surface that stops sliding and gives traction. They also come with edge guards and bumper guides to safeguard the wheelchair. The textured surface is more important when it rains.
When choosing a ramp, be sure to take into consideration the weight capacity of the ramp and the frequency it will be used. The best ramps are made from aluminum and are able to be able to support wheelchairs that are heavy.
If you're travelling with a wheelchair, you should determine if the ramp you're using will fit in your vehicle. The EZ-ACCESS multifold reach ramp for instance, is compact enough to be carried like luggage, but can support up to 800 pounds. Gagliardo states that it can be split into two pieces and has a built-in hand for easy transport.
Before you deploy your ramp, be sure to conduct a pre-deployment check to ensure all safety features are in place. This includes checking the ramp for signs of wear and tear, making sure that all bolts are tight, and lubricating hinges and moving parts regularly. Also, you should clean your ramp to get rid of dirt, debris and ensure it is securely attached to your wheelchair.
A variety of portable ramps can be carried in your vehicle as checked or carry-on luggage which is an affordable way to get into businesses and homes that aren't accessible to wheelchair users. They can be taken anywhere they're an ideal addition to any trip or vacation plan.
Easy to install
Portable ramps are designed to help wheelchair users get over obstacles and height differences, such as stairs. Some ramps have safety features that are built in such as side rails that increase stability and avoid accidents. They can also be relocated quickly and easily, making them ideal for situations where temporary access is required.
These ramps are designed specifically for scooters and wheelchairs and are available in a range of lengths. Many are lightweight for easy transportation and set-up. Some can even be divided in half for easier carrying. The aluminum construction gives these ramps durability, and their textured surface decreases the risk of slips or falls. They're also rated to carry up to 800 pounds, which makes them suitable for the majority of standard wheelchairs and scooters.
Certain ramps are designed to assist wheelchair and scooter users drive over door thresholds. This makes it easier to enter and exit homes with high thresholds and they also help protect the threshold from damage. These ramps are also equipped with a tie down system to keep the wheelchair in place when on the move.
Many of these ramps can be easily repositioned and are often in a position to fold down to 1/3 of their size. The ramps can be stored in your car's trunk, or in a coat closet. You can take the ramp wherever you want without worrying about moving it or finding a suitable storage location.
Wheelchair ramps are crucial for ensuring that friends, family members, and customers in wheelchairs can enjoy your home or business in the most comfortable way possible. You can pick from a range of styles and materials to suit your requirements, including ramps that fold in one direction and multi-fold. Some ramps are designed to fit in a van wheelchair ramp kit that has an accessible wheelchair. All of these options are ideal for reducing barriers to mobility and accessibility and accessibility, so make sure to consider them when making a purchase. It is also important to perform regular maintenance checks to make sure your ramp is safe and simple to use. This means cleaning it often, tightening loose bolts, and lubricating the moving parts regularly.

Easy to store
Portable ramps make it simple for wheelchair Car Ramps Portable and scooter users access to steps, curbs and vehicles. The ramps are available in various lengths, depending on the need. Some even come in two pieces, allowing mobility scooters with larger wheelbases. The ramps can be used to be used both in and out of houses, buildings, and even cars.
Most portable ramps are designed to be lightweight and easy to carry, making them perfect for taking on trips and vacations. They fold up like a suitcase, and include a handle at the middle of the ramp, which lets the user carry it around with ease. A lot of these ramps are made of high-quality aluminum which is durable and strong over the long haul.
When choosing a portable ramp for a wheelchair or scooter it is essential to think about the inclined slope it will be able to overcome. If the ramp is too steep, it can be unsafe and difficult to use, especially for manual wheelchairs. For safety, the ramp must have a loaded incline ratio that is not more than 6:1. If you are unsure of which ramp for your scooter or electric wheelchair car ramp contact your manufacturer or a professional to assist you in making a decision.
Another benefit of portable ramps is that they require less maintenance than floor ramps. They can be brushed clean to remove dirt and rubble, as well as gravel. They do not contain any electrical components that might fail in the event of there is a power outage. This makes them a cost-effective option for most customers than ramps that are installed in the floor, which can be costly to maintain and may require frequent repairs.
The most well-known ramp is the EZ-ACCESS Trifold ramp which is a mobile ramp that offers the safety of up to 5" of elevation. It features a sturdy non-skid flooring and safety curbs on both sides, which ensure smooth transitions from and onto the ramp. It is easily foldable and stored for quick access and is backed by a lifetime guarantee.
